A rain-triggered landslide in Ningxiang county led to the deaths of five people. Four people remained missing.
Many parts of the county received more than 200 millimeters of precipitation within 24 hours, with flooding disrupting traffic and telecommunications, while raising water levels in reservoirs and rivers above warning levels.
A search and rescue operation is underway.
